Hi AWS, we are using SES with the goal of leveraging its capabilities to format the message bodies in a tabular format. There is a blocker and the issue we are facing revolves around the verification of domain names specifically "gmail.com". While we have successfully verified other identities, the crucial step of verifying the domain above remains pending.

To verify the "gmail.com" domain, we need to register certain CNAME records generated during the domain creation process with the hosting provider. Despite our efforts to locate the hosted zone with Route53, we have been unable to find it or it appears that the domain may be hosted elsewhere.

I have checked the Hosted Zone in the account but couldn't found any. Do I need to create it explicitly in order to get the domain verified. Please help

Im afraid you cant verify a Domain you do not own or have control over

In Amazon SES, a verified identity is a domain or email address that you use to send or receive email. Before you can send an email using Amazon SES, you must create and verify each identity that you're going to use as a "From", "Source", "Sender", or "Return-Path" address. Verifying an identity with Amazon SES confirms that you own it and helps prevent unauthorized use.
